grandmaa Posted April 25, 2012 #6 Share Posted April 25, 2012 Hi..We were on the Sapphire in March and had dinner in Sterling Steakhouse on the first evening of the cruise. We made reservations outside Sabatini's where they had a table set up for dining reservations. We do not like to get in the mess of first night in the dining rooms and like to start our cruise in a calm pleasant environment. It was lovely. They cordon off and decorate a portion of the Horizon Court in the back and make it private. Use the back elevators to get to the dining area. Food was good..just like we have had in the Crown Grill on the Ruby, Emerald, and Golden just not its own separate dedicated dining room.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
